The university’s postgraduate programs include Masters in Business Administration, MSc in Finance and Management, MSc in Mechanical Engineering, and MSc in Electronics and Electrical Engineering. While courses like MBA accept PTE Score of 60, others like the MSc in Mechanical Engineering accepts IELTS scores of 6.5
The university offers candidates to choose from various Bachelor Programs, which includes courses like Bachelors in Business & Management, BSc in Computing Sciences, Bachelor in Electronics and Electrical Engineering, etc. The requirement for all the courses mentioned in either a PTE Score of 60 or IELTS of 6.5
The MBA program has a duration of 12 months, with the first year tuition fee of INR 24.7 lakh. PTE score of 60 along with IELTS of 6.5 is an acceptable score.
The University of Glasgow has guaranteed its overseas students a place of accommodation. However, this is on the condition that the students have accepted an unconditional offer of studying. It also depends on the premise that the student has submitted his/her completed application form on/before the entry deadline for the year. This is usually the August month of the year.
There are a total of 3,500 rooms provided for the students in the north-west of the city, which is 45 minutes walking distance from the main campus.
Further, The Accommodation Office also assists the students in finding private accommodations, including flats, shared PGs, or lodgings.
